Charming Lyndarum Estate Residence Awaits!

This immaculate residence, meticulously cared for by its current owner-occupiers, is now awaiting its new proud owners. Situated in the tranquil and welcoming Lyndarum Estate, this home offers a relaxed lifestyle within proximity to schools, parks, and the heart of Epping.

Upon entry, tall ceilings and ample natural light greet you, illuminating the spacious two-storey layout. With three bedrooms, 2.5 bathrooms, and multiple living areas, there's ample space to gather with loved ones or entertain guests.

A bright study awaits just off the entrance, while a central hallway leads to the open-plan kitchen, living, and meals area. Featuring stone benchtops, stainless steel appliances, and sleek white cabinets, the kitchen exudes contemporary elegance, complemented by trendy flooring and pristine white walls.

Convenience is key on the main floor, with a powder room, laundry, and single garage providing practicality, along with under-stair storage. Upstairs, an open living area connects the three bedrooms, including the master with an ensuite. Each bedroom boasts built-in robes, with an additional upper-level bathroom and separate water closet.

Set on a low-maintenance lot, the property offers a private backyard and updated gardens, perfect for enjoying outdoor tranquility. Nearby amenities include Greenfields Park, Highgate Park, St Mary of the Cross MacKillop school, and convenient access to bus stops, Aurora Village shops, golf courses, M31, and Epping Plaza shopping centre.

A block's planning zone defines how that land can be used and what can be built on it.
A right to use a part of land owned by another person for a specific purpose. The most common forms of easements are for services, such as water, electricity or sewerage.
The value of a block of land without any buildings, landscaping, paths, or fences. This is different to the block's market value. A block's unimproved value is used to calculate rates and land tax charges.
This represents the shape of the geographical land. Closely spaced contour lines represent a steep slope. Widely spaced lines represent a gentle slope.
